φαυλότης , ητος, ,
A.meanness, poorness, badness, of persons and things, Pl.Lg.646b, Isoc.4.146 (pl.); “τῆς στολῆςX.Cyr.2.4.5; τῶν βρωμάτων ib.5.2.16; φ. χώρας, opp. ἀρετή, poorness of soil, Pl.Lg. 745d; opp. ἐπιείκεια, Arist.EN1175b25; φ. μοναρχίας τυραννίς ib. 1160b10: in pl., states of bad health, Dsc.2.49.
2. want of accomplishments or skill, Hp.Art.77 (v.l. for φλαυρότης), E.Fr.641; “στρατηγῶνφ.D.18.303; ἐμὴ φ. my lack of judgement, my poor judgement, X.Mem.4.2.39, Pl.Hp.Ma.286d.
3. in good sense, plainness, simplicity of life, ἀμφὶ τὸ σῶμα φ.X.Ages.11.11, cf. HG4.1.30.
